This paper discusses the results of a cooperative experimental research program on a half-model of a fuselage and wing with high lift devices (slat and flap) equipped with zero and 25 deg sweep capability. Tests were made with two wing seeps, 0 and 25 deg. The results include: Basic forces and surface pressure distributions; Three-dimensional confluent boundary layer measurements at two spanwise and three chordwise stations on the main wing; Total pressure measurements at the slat cove; and Surface flow visualizations.
